Nevertheless, in several nations, for example in France, the right to strike is minimal or even lacking for specific tasks which have high societal influence (such as the authorities or the military). As strikes and various other cumulative activities have high expenses, in many nations these actions are only lawful when organized by main recognized companies, such as unions. In addition, in some contexts strikes are only legit after serious efforts to work out and resolve the conflict. Such attempts include settlements and conferences guided by facilitators or moderators. The charging event's emotion/attitude is an obstacle in 14% of the monitorings and was the number one barrier in 4% of the cases15. This conduct consists of being troubled over the discrimination at issues, rage and other feelings. The respondent's emotion/attitude is determined as an obstacle in 7% of the situations and the primary barrier in 1% of the cases. This participant barrier was usually referred to as the disrespect for the charging event or other such language that strikes at the dignity of the billing party. In addition, a closely related to emotion/attitude is the classification of individuality clash. Some type of individuality clash, which includes ethnic stress, disapproval, and related habits are determined as an obstacle in 2% of the monitorings.
